Gujarat Titans Post 198/3 on the Back of Shubman Gill’s Blazing 90

A dominant 114-run opening stand and Gill’s 55-ball 90 powered GT to 198/3 against KKR at Eden Gardens.

Gujarat Titans First Innings Highlights – IPL 2025 vs KKR: Gill’s Stunning 90 Lifts GT to 198/3

Gujarat Titans First Innings Highlights – A near-flawless effort from Gujarat Titans saw them finish at 198/3 in 20 overs after being asked to bat first by Kolkata Knight Riders at Eden Gardens. Captain Shubman Gill led from the front, scoring a majestic 90 off 55 balls, anchoring the innings through dominant partnerships.

Fall of Wickets

  • 1-114: Sai Sudharsan (12.2 ov, c Gurbaz b Russell)
  • 2-172: Shubman Gill (17.5 ov, c Rinku Singh b Arora)
  • 3-177: Rahul Tewatia (18.3 ov, c Ramandeep Singh b Harshit Rana)

Key Partnerships

  • Opening Stand: 114 runs in 12.2 overs (Gill 59, Sudharsan 52)
  • 2nd Wicket: 50 runs in 31 balls (Gill 28, Buttler 26)

Top Performers – Gujarat Titans

Shubman Gill – 90 (55)

  • Anchored innings with sublime timing
  • Dominated spin and pace equally
  • Dismissed in 18th over, denied century

Sai Sudharsan – 52 (36)

  • Aggressive early intent
  • Smart strike rotation in powerplay
  • Maintains his position atop the Orange Cap standings

Jos Buttler – 41 (23)*

  • Finished strong, striking at 178
  • Controlled death overs with calculated aggression

What This Means for KKR

Kolkata Knight Riders now need 199 runs to win. While the pitch has remained true, the total is challenging under lights. With the presence of dew and a deep batting line-up, KKR will need a sharp powerplay and a strong anchor to chase this total.
